Product teams do not design in a straight line, and they do not all live in the same app. A researcher needs evidence. A PM needs a shared model of the problem. A designer needs a system. Engineering needs a clear handoff. These tools earn their place by helping a specific decision move forward.

Map the Tool to the Decision
A tool earns its place when it removes a handoff or makes a decision easier. Research tools help a team agree on what is true. Whiteboards help agree on the problem. Design tools make a proposed solution visible. Testing tools tell you where it fails. Handoff tools reduce ambiguity when the solution moves into code.

1. Figma: Best for Collaborative interface design from wireframe to developer handoff
Product: Figma
Figma remains the safest default for teams that want one workspace for interface design, reusable components, prototyping, comments, and handoff. Its biggest advantage is not a single feature. It is how little context has to be lost as a rough screen becomes a production-ready design.

The tradeoff
Because it can do almost everything, it can also encourage teams to polish too soon. Specialized tools are often faster for rough ideation, complex interaction logic, or code-backed prototypes.

2. Miro: Best for Collaborative discovery, workshops, research synthesis, flows,
Product: Miro
Miro is useful when the design problem is still messy. Research notes, journey maps, service blueprints, flow diagrams, workshop voting, competitor references, and rough wireframes can live on the same board instead of being split across six documents.

The tradeoff
It is a collaboration workspace first. Once a screen needs a production-grade component system, advanced visual design, or precise handoff, most teams will move into a dedicated design environment.

3. Dovetail: Best for Research synthesis, customer evidence,
Product: Dovetail
Dovetail sits upstream of the UI canvas. It helps teams organize interviews, feedback, notes, and research, then use AI-assisted analysis to find themes and make evidence easier to reuse across product decisions.

4. Maze: Best for Remote user testing, prototype validation,
Product: Maze
Maze helps teams test prototypes and product experiences with users without turning every study into a fully moderated research project. It supports prototype testing, surveys, usability research, and analysis workflows that product teams can repeat frequently.

The real value is cadence. Teams can test smaller decisions more often instead of saving research for the end of a project when changing direction is expensive.

The tradeoff
The platform does not create the design itself. The quality of the test still depends on a clear research question, representative participants, and a prototype that reflects what you actually need to learn.

5. ProtoPie: Best for High-fidelity interaction prototypes with logic, sensors,
Product: ProtoPie
ProtoPie is built for the point where a clickable slideshow is no longer enough. It handles variables, conditions, sensors, multi-device interactions, API-connected behavior, and realistic microinteractions without requiring the prototype itself to become a production app.

The tradeoff
It is not the fastest place to sketch a rough screen. Most teams will design elsewhere first, then move the screens into ProtoPie when interaction fidelity becomes the priority.

6. Framer: Best for Website design that can move directly into a responsive published site
Product: Framer
Framer is strongest when the artifact you are designing is a website and the team wants to shorten the trip from layout to live URL. Responsive design, CMS, animations, interactions, and publishing live in one environment, while AI can help generate starting structures.

7. Zeplin: Best for Structured design delivery, specs, screens,
Product: Zeplin
Zeplin remains useful for teams that want a deliberate handoff layer between design files and implementation. It organizes approved screens, components, specs, flows, and developer context so engineers are not forced to infer what is ready from a working design canvas.

The tradeoff
Figma Dev Mode and code-aware workflows have absorbed some of the handoff work Zeplin once owned. Its value is highest when the team genuinely benefits from a dedicated delivery layer.

Are free best design tools good enough?
Free plans are usually enough to test the workflow and judge first-result quality. The limits show up later in collaboration, AI credits, private projects, exports, version history, team controls, or production use. Test your real workflow before paying for a year.
Should AI replace the designer in this workflow?
No. AI is most useful for generating options, assembling first passes, translating structure, or automating repetitive edits. Problem framing, accessibility, product judgment, prioritization, and deciding which direction is actually right still need human ownership.
How should I evaluate these tools before buying?
Use one small real project. Give every candidate the same brief, the same existing assets, and the same correction request. Compare the second and third iterations, not just the first output. That exposes workflow friction much faster than a feature checklist.
